Output dd9625896af3eb9bd9924d22da6b8be954d40d7a846063626fda2c58fbe13aef:54

value
25482240
script pubkey
OP_0 OP_PUSHBYTES_20 ed4a704fa818c7ae2c1102a812f9bb6e3a57fa47
address
bc1qa498qnagrrr6utq3q25p97dmdca907j8nywftv
transaction
dd9625896af3eb9bd9924d22da6b8be954d40d7a846063626fda2c58fbe13aef
spent
true